Fujifilm X T200 Vs Nikon Z5

Feature | Fujifilm X T200 | Nikon Z5 |
---|---|---|
Resolution | 24.2 MP | 24.3 MP |
Sensor Type | APS-C CMOS | Full-frame CMOS |
Image Stabilization | None | In-body |
ISO Range | 200-12800 (expandable to 100-51200) | 100-51200 (expandable to 50-102400) |
Autofocus Points | 425 | 273 |
Viewfinder Type | Electronic | Electronic |
Viewfinder Resolution | 2.36 million dots | 3.69 million dots |
LCD Screen | 3.5-inch, 2-way tilting touchscreen | 3.2-inch, tilting touchscreen |
Continuous Shooting Speed | 8 fps | 4.5 fps |
Video Recording | 4K at 30 fps | 4K at 30 fps |
Bluetooth | Yes | Yes |
Wi-Fi | Yes | Yes |
Memory Card Slot | Single SD/SDHC/SDXC (UHS-I) | Dual SD/SDHC/SDXC (UHS-II) |
Battery Life | Approx. 270 shots | Approx. 470 shots |
Weight | 370g (including battery and memory card) | 675g (including battery and memory card) |
